Denpa Shonenteki is a survival horror game developed by Genki and released on January 25, 2002, for PlayStation 1. It is based on a novel of the same name by author Tatsuhiko Takimoto.

The game follows the story of Jyugo Yama, a high school student who believes he has psychic powers. Jyugo and his friend, Tsuyoshi, investigate a series of bizarre incidents happening in their town, which seem to be related to a group of teenagers who call themselves “The Cosmic Ear” and claim to receive messages from outer space.

Denpa Shonenteki features a mix of exploration, puzzle-solving, and combat gameplay. Players control Jyugo and Tsuyoshi as they investigate various locations, uncovering clues and items to progress the story. The game also features multiple endings, depending on the choices players make throughout the game.

One of the unique features of Denpa Shonenteki is the “V-Sense” system, which allows players to detect paranormal activity and hidden objects in the game world. Players must use this ability to solve puzzles and uncover secrets.

The game also features a dark and atmospheric soundtrack, which adds to the overall horror theme of the game. The graphics and sound design of the game were praised for creating a tense and creepy atmosphere.

Overall, Denpa Shonenteki is an intriguing and unique survival horror game that offers a blend of supernatural themes, exploration, and puzzle-solving.
